Quantifying the Risk: How We Measure Injury Rates
To effectively compare the safety of different activities, researchers rely on standardized metrics rather than raw incident counts. The most common method is the injury rate per 1,000 athlete-exposures, which accounts for both the number of participants and the duration of play. This allows for an apples-to-apples comparison between a sport played for one hour and a season-long competition. Data is typically gathered through emergency room records, high school and collegiate reporting systems, and longitudinal studies that track specific cohorts over time.
High-Impact Collision Sports: The Upper End of the Spectrum
At the highest tier of injury risk are sports defined by high-speed collisions and direct physical contact. American football consistently reports some of the highest injury rates across all levels of competition. The combination of repeated tackling, blocking, and the sheer mass of the athletes involved creates a high probability for traumatic injuries, particularly to the knees, shoulders, and head. Similarly, rugby, which involves frequent scrums and tackles without the use of protective padding, records comparable rates of musculoskeletal and head injuries.
Combat and Weight-Categorized Sports
Combat sports such as mixed martial arts (MMA) and boxing present unique risks due to the explicit goal of striking an opponent. The acute injury rate in these disciplines is high, with cuts, concussions, and facial injuries being common. Wrestling and judo, while not striking sports, involve significant grappling and joint manipulation, leading to a high incidence of shoulder dislocations and skin infections. The weight-cutting practices common in these sports also introduce significant internal health risks that contribute to long-term injury profiles.
Court and Track: Sudden Stops and Explosive Movements
Moving down the spectrum, sports played on flat surfaces still generate high injury rates due to the nature of the movement patterns. Basketball, despite being a non-contact sport, sees a remarkably high rate of injury. The frequent jumping, landing, and rapid changes of direction place immense stress on the ankles and knees, resulting in a high incidence of sprains and tears. Soccer also features prominently in this category, with the risk of lower extremity injuries—such as hamstring strains and ankle ligament tears—being significantly elevated due to the constant running and pivoting on firm surfaces.
Overuse and Repetitive Motion
Not all injuries happen from a single dramatic event; many are the result of cumulative stress. Sports like tennis, golf, and swimming are notorious for overuse injuries. Tennis elbow, rotator cuff tendinitis, and swimmer's shoulder are common complaints among participants who repeat the same motion thousands of times per session. These rates are often exacerbated by improper technique or insufficient recovery time, making them a significant concern for amateur enthusiasts who lack structured training regimens.
Lower Risk, But Not Without Hazards
Even activities generally perceived as safe have associated injury rates that should not be ignored. Cycling, while excellent for cardiovascular health, carries a risk of traumatic injury due to the potential for high-speed falls and collisions with vehicles. Running is one of the most accessible forms of exercise, yet the repetitive impact on the joints leads to high rates of stress fractures, shin splints, and patellar tendonitis, particularly among novice runners who increase mileage too aggressively.
